IN NO EVENT SHALL # THE AUTHORS OR COPYRIGHT HOLDERS BE LIABLE FOR ANY CLAIM, DAMAGES OR OTHER # LIABILITY, WHETHER IN AN ACTION OF CONTRACT, TORT OR OTHERWISE, ARISING # FROM, OUT OF OR IN CONNECTION WITH THE SOFTWARE OR THE USE OR OTHER # DEALINGS IN THE SOFTWARE. # # It's 2025 and none of this should be needed, but apparently Magnum is (still) # the first project ever to use this thing from Khronos as an actual library # instead of the CLI tool, or at least in a way that tries to make it work with # more than just one version. Back in 2020, when the first version of this Find # module was written, their CMake system installed a ton of # `glslangTargets.cmake` files, but no actual `glslangConfig.cmake`. That got # fixed in 11.11 (https://github.com/KhronosGroup/glslang/commit/fb64704060ffbd7048f25a07518c55639726c025, # released August 2022), from there on there's both `glslangTargets.cmake` and # `glslang/glslang-targets.cmake` (amazing, innit). HOWEVER, while the # `glslang::glslang` target works, attempting to use `glslang::SPIRV` results # in `/include/External` being added into # INTERFACE_INCLUDE_DIRECTORIES, which just doesn't exist, so the target as a # whole is useless and one has to manually extract everything except the # INTERFACE_INCLUDE_DIRECTORIES into a new target in order to make it work. # That's fixed in version 14: # https://github.com/KhronosGroup/glslang/pull/3420 # # To add even more salt into the wound, version 14.0 removed the HLSL and # OGLCompiler libraries (https://github.com/KhronosGroup/glslang/commit/6be56e45e574b375d759b89dad35f780bbd4792f) # which apparently were just stubs since 11.0 already, and OF FUCKING COURSE # version 11.0 is neither a proper release on GitHub (it's just a tag), nor # the CHANGES.md mention anything about these libraries being stubs since 11.0 # (it's a major new release, and all it mentions is removal of MSVC 2013 # support, HAHA). To account for this, the file-by-file finding code would need # to parse some version header first, regexps and other nasty brittle stuff. # Not nice at all. # # Then! More salt! With version 15.0, the SPIRV target, which used to link to # glslang, is removed, and glslang is the top-level target instead.
